Bitcoin Price Traces Bart Simpson Pattern as Analysts Warn of Further Declines
Bitcoin (BTC) has been experiencing a decline after its sharp August rally that pushed the asset above $80,000. As of Wednesday, BTC traded near $77,281, down 1.42% over 24 hours.
The price movement is forming a familiar pattern on the chart known as the Bart Simpson Pattern, which resembles the cartoon character's hair. The pattern consists of a sharp price move in one direction, followed by a sideways trade within a narrow range, and then a snap back towards the earlier level.
Analysts have flagged this formation, but it should not be treated as a definitive bearish signal. However, if Bitcoin loses the key threshold of $75,800, it could confirm the bearish pattern and lead to further declines.
The Bart Simpson Pattern is emerging on the 4-hour chart, and holding above $75,800 could invalidate this bearish setup and give buyers room to regain momentum.
